Problems solved by technology

[0003] However, in the beer sterilization process, the beer is in a closed state, and the internal temperature cannot be accurately detected. We can only detect the temperature of the spray water. What about the actual temperature of the beer in the bottle? At the same time, in actual production, the sterilization time will also fluctuate with the efficiency of the assembly line, which further affects the temperature of the beer in the bottle. Therefore, we currently use the temperature of the spray water, and calculate the temperature in the bottle based on statistical data. There is a large deviation between the theoretical PU value and the actual sterilization PU value, resulting in large fluctuations in the actual detected PU value
In order to ensure the effective killing of microorganisms, beer production enterprises will increase the minimum PU value, that is to say, the average PU value in actual production is much higher than the theoretical safe PU value for killing microorganisms. While losing the taste of beer, it will increase energy consumption and waste resource

Abstract

The invention discloses a PU value control system of an intelligent sterilization machine. The system includes a user input module, a system input module, and a system management module. The user input module includes a parameter setting module which includes a bottle parameter setting module, a sterilization machine parameter setting module, an operation parameter setting module, and a technology parameter setting module. An input end of the parameter setting module is connected to a sensor module, a switch control module, and a human computer interface. An output end of the parameter setting module is connected to the system output module. The system output module includes a temperature output module, a PU value output module, an alarm display module, and an error reporting display module. The output end is connected to the system management module. The system management module includes a technology querying module, a data operation module, and a data management module. According to the invention, the system reduces fluctuation range of the PU value, guarantees stable sterilization effects in a maximum manner, and reduces energy consumption.

Description

technical field [0001] The invention relates to the field of control systems, in particular to a PU value control system for an intelligent sterilizer. Background technique [0002] Beer is a low-alcohol beverage brewed from wort by adding brewer’s yeast through fermentation. The existence of these yeasts and other bacteria and other microorganisms will directly affect the quality and shelf life of beer. Therefore, the brewed fresh beer Generally, sterilization treatment is required to ensure the biological stability and long-term preservation of the product.
